Find the equation of the line passing through the point
(2, 1) and perpendicular to the line y= 5x– 3.

Respuesta :

rijarafiquee
rijarafiquee rijarafiquee
  • 24-08-2021

Answer:

y = -1/5x + 7/5

Step-by-step explanation:

The perpendicular line has the opposite slope.

5 = -1/5

y = -1/5x + b

1 = -1/5(2) + b

1 = -2/5 + b

7/5 = b
